Highlights for Children: Now Seeking Submissions

I learned to read in my pediatrician’s waiting room with Highlights for Children Magazine. To this day, Highlights graces nearly every pediatric and dentist office I have ever visited, so it is no surprise that they have over one billion copies in print.

Highlights is a magazine for children (motto: Fun with a Purpose!) and has graced the shelves of homes, libraries, and waiting rooms since 1946. The family-run magazine began in Honesdale, PA and now has offices in Ohio.

Submissions

Highlights continually accepts submissions via Submittable for work tailored to any of the products listed below. Payment rates for accepted submissions are listed on the respective Submittable pages below.

  • Highlights Magazine seeks general interests for ages 6-12. Word counts and specifications can be found on the Submittable page here.
  • High Five seeks stories and poems for ages 2-6 that are 170 words or less which focus on social and emotional development.
  • High Five Bilingue also seeks stories and poems for ages 2-6 in English AND Spanish (not translations).
  • Hello seeks stories less than 50 words and poems less than 25 words for ages 0-2.
  • Hidden Pictures Puzzles invites artists to submit illustrations meeting the exact specifications found here.

Note for Young Creators: Writers and artists younger than 16 are invited to share their creative work here only. Highlights is will not accept minors’ work via Submittable.
